Lottery retailers sell tickets on your behalf, and they usually collect commissions on the tickets they sell. These fees help them earn a profit and cover the costs of running their business.
In addition, they usually provide a service by mailing you the results of the drawing and notifying you if you win. In some states, they even wire winnings to your account.
Most lotteries are available at a variety of locations, including grocery stores, convenience stores, and gas stations. However, you should be sure to check the rules of your state before buying tickets at a particular establishment. Often, they will require a valid ID or proof of address to verify your identity before selling you a ticket.
